2025-11-22T12:07:15.593875

Solitons in the Korteweg-de Vries Equation

Bueno, Bonehill
We propose a numerical solution to the Korteweg-de Vries (KdV) equation using a Crank-Nicolson scheme, and compare its performance to the Fast Fourier Transform method. The properties and interactions of soliton solutions are further examined. Initial conditions were varied to analyse soliton formation in the resulting system. Performing an L$^2$ error analysis demonstrated consistency between numerical methods of solving the KdV equation and analytical solutions.
academic

Солитоны в уравнении Кортевега-де Фриза

Основная информация

  • ID статьи: 2510.07207
  • Название: Солитоны в уравнении Кортевега-де Фриза
  • Авторы: Максимилиан Бонхилл, Гильермо Буэно Эррранс (Школа физики и астрономии, Манчестерский университет)
  • Классификация: nlin.PS (нелинейная наука - формирование структур и солитоны), nlin.SI (нелинейная наука - полностью интегрируемые системы)
  • Дата публикации: 8 октября 2025 г.
  • Ссылка на статью: https://arxiv.org/abs/2510.07207

Аннотация

В данной работе предложен численный метод решения уравнения Кортевега-де Фриза (КдФ) с использованием схемы Крэнка-Николсона и проведено сравнение производительности с методом быстрого преобразования Фурье (БПФ). Исследование включает анализ свойств солитонных решений и их взаимодействия. Путём варьирования начальных условий проанализирован процесс формирования солитонов в системе. Анализ ошибок в норме L² демонстрирует хорошее согласие между численными и аналитическими решениями уравнения КдФ.

Научный контекст и мотивация

Значимость проблемы

  1. Исторический контекст: Явление солитонов впервые наблюдал инженер Джон Скотт Рассел в 1834 году на канале Юнион в Эдинбурге, обнаружив уединённую волну, распространяющуюся по каналу
  2. Физическое значение: Солитоны, порождаемые уравнением КдФ, широко применяются при моделировании мелководных волн, передаче сигналов в оптических волокнах и описании частиц в квантовой теории поля
  3. Математическая ценность: Солитоны возникают из нелинейных уравнений в частных производных, включая нелинейное уравнение Шрёдингера, уравнение синус-Гордона и уравнение КдФ

Мотивация исследования

  1. Потребность в численных методах: Несмотря на существование аналитических решений уравнения КдФ, сложные системы и взаимодействия требуют высокоточных численных методов
  2. Сравнение методов: Необходимо систематическое сравнение точности и вычислительной эффективности различных численных схем
  3. Свойства солитонов: Глубокое понимание механизмов формирования солитонов и закономерностей их взаимодействия

Основные вклады

  1. Предложена схема численного решения уравнения КдФ на основе метода Крэнка-Николсона с использованием техники предиктор-корректор для обработки нелинейных членов
  2. Проведено систематическое сравнение метода Крэнка-Николсона и метода БПФ по точности и вычислительной эффективности
  3. Детально проанализирован процесс формирования солитонов, включая переходное поведение при эволюции из гауссовых начальных условий в солитоны
  4. Исследованы два режима взаимодействия двух солитонов: слияние-расщепление и отскок-обмен
  5. Разработана полная система анализа ошибок с верификацией сходимости численного метода через норму L²

Описание методов

Базовая форма уравнения КдФ

Стандартная форма уравнения КдФ:

u_t + αuu_x + βu_xxx = 0

где:

  • u_t: член временной эволюции
  • αuu_x: нелинейный конвективный член (α=6), вызывающий опрокидывание волны
  • βu_xxx: дисперсионный член (β=1), порождающий дисперсию волны

Аналитические решения

Решение для одиночного солитона:

u(x,t) = (1/2)v sech²(√(v/2)(x-x₀-vt))

с характеристической амплитудой v/2, шириной 1/√v и скоростью v.

Решение для взаимодействия двух солитонов: Получено через преобразования Бэклунда и Миуры с комплексными аналитическими выражениями для двух солитонов.

Численная схема Крэнка-Николсона

Схема дискретизации

  1. Дискретизация по времени:
u_t = 1/(2Δt)(u^(n+1)_j + u^(n+1)_(j+1) - u^n_j - u^n_(j+1))
  1. Производная третьего порядка:
u_xxx = 1/(2Δx³)(u^(n+1)_(j+2) - 3u^(n+1)_(j+1) + 3u^(n+1)_j - u^(n+1)_(j-1) + ...)
  1. Обработка нелинейного члена: Применяется техника предиктор-корректор

Алгоритм предиктор-корректор

Шаг предиктора: ū = u^n → ũ^(n+1) = A(u^n)^(-1)[B(u^n)u^n]
Шаг корректора: ū^(n+1/2) = (ũ^(n+1) + u^n)/2 → u^(n+1)

Анализ устойчивости

Анализ фон Неймана доказывает безусловную устойчивость схемы с коэффициентом усиления |g|=1, что указывает на сохранение устойчивости при любых комбинациях шагов.

Метод БПФ

Преобразование уравнения КдФ в частотную область:

û_t = -i(α/2)k(û²) + iβk³û

Применяется метод расщепления для отдельной обработки линейных и нелинейных членов.

Экспериментальная установка

Численные параметры

  • Пространственный шаг: Δx = 0.025-0.05 L
  • Временной шаг: Δt = 10⁻⁴-10⁻³ T
  • Граничные условия: Периодические граничные условия
  • Порядок сходимости: O(Δx²) + O(Δt²)

Начальные условия

  1. Гауссово распределение: u(x,0) = 10exp(-1/2(x-l/2)²)
  2. Гиперболический секанс: Соответствует точному решению солитона
  3. Система двух солитонов: Два солитона с различными скоростями

Критерии оценки

Норма ошибки L²:

‖u‖_(L²_(x,t)) = √(ΔxΔt/T ∑∑|u_exact(x_j,t_n) - u_num(x_j,t_n)|²)

Результаты экспериментов

Система одиночного солитона

  1. Эволюция из гауссовых начальных условий:
    • Формирование основной волны (солитона) и вторичных малых волн
    • Распространение вторичных волн в противоположных направлениях с переносом энергии согласно закону сохранения
    • После переходного затухания основная волна демонстрирует постоянные амплитуду, ширину и скорость
  2. Идентификация солитона: Подтверждение солитонных свойств через мониторинг расстояния между точками половинной амплитуды, максимальной амплитуды и скорости распространения

Взаимодействие двух солитонов

Взаимодействие слияние-расщепление (r > 3)

  • Отношение скоростей: r = v₁/v₂ > 3
  • Характеристики поведения: Солитоны скользят друг в друга, сливаются, затем разделяются и восстанавливают исходную форму
  • Глобальная ошибка: 0.310 L^(3/2)
  • Характеристики ошибки L²: Снижение ошибки во время взаимодействия

Взаимодействие отскок-обмен (r < 3)

  • Отношение скоростей: r < 3
  • Характеристики поведения: Солитоны приближаются, кажется, обмениваются энергией, затем разделяются
  • Глобальная ошибка: 0.336 L^(3/2)
  • Сложность: Более сложный профиль во время взаимодействия

Сравнение методов: Крэнка-Николсона и БПФ

  • Сравнение точности:
    • Крэнка-Николсона: глобальная ошибка 7.43×10⁻⁵
    • БПФ: глобальная ошибка 5.85×10⁻³
  • Вычислительная эффективность: Метод БПФ примерно в 100 раз быстрее метода Крэнка-Николсона
  • Рост ошибки: Ошибка обоих методов растёт по логарифмической шкале

Анализ сходимости

Верификация второго порядка сходимости схемы путём варьирования одного параметра при фиксировании другого:

Rate = log(Error_i/Error_(i+1))/log(N_(i+1)/N_i)

Связанные работы

Расширения математических методов

  • Связанные уравнения: Модифицированное КдФ, обобщённое КдФ, уравнения Саса-Сацумы, Хироты-Сацумы и Гарднера
  • Методы преобразований: Преобразования Бэклунда, Миуры, метод Хироты, метод обратного рассеяния
  • Формулировка пары Лакса: Представление пары Лакса для уравнения КдФ

Классификация численных методов

  • Явные методы: Рунге-Кутта, метод прыгающей лягушки, метод Эйлера
  • Неявные методы: Ньютон-Рафсон, Адамс-Башфорт, метод Крэнка-Николсона

Выводы и обсуждение

Основные выводы

  1. Метод Крэнка-Николсона превосходит метод БПФ по точности, однако имеет более высокие вычислительные затраты
  2. Успешно наблюдались два режима взаимодействия солитонов, что подтверждает теоретические предсказания
  3. Численный метод демонстрирует хорошее согласие с аналитическими решениями, что подтверждается анализом ошибок в норме L²
  4. Периодические граничные условия эффективно моделируют долгосрочную эволюцию солитонных систем

Ограничения

  1. Вычислительная эффективность: Метод Крэнка-Николсона требует значительных вычислительных ресурсов
  2. Граничные эффекты: Периодические граничные условия могут вводить нефизические взаимодействия
  3. Зависимость от параметров: Численная точность сильно зависит от выбора пространственного и временного шагов

Направления будущих исследований

  1. Расширение граничных условий: Поглощающие, отражающие и пропускающие граничные условия
  2. Исследование начальных условий: Влияние более разнообразных начальных условий на формирование солитонов
  3. Обобщение уравнений: Исследование обобщённых уравнений КдФ (например, уравнение Шамеля)
  4. Многосолитонные системы: Взаимодействие N>2 солитонов
  5. Оптимизация численных методов: Разработка новых методов, сочетающих точность и эффективность

Глубокая оценка

Преимущества

  1. Полнота метода: Предоставляет полную схему численной реализации, включая анализ устойчивости и оценку ошибок
  2. Систематическое сравнение: Объективное сравнение преимуществ и недостатков двух основных численных методов
  3. Физические инсайты: Глубокий анализ механизмов формирования солитонов и закономерностей их взаимодействия
  4. Математическая строгость: Строгий анализ ошибок и верификация сходимости
  5. Визуализация: Ясные графики, демонстрирующие процесс эволюции солитонов

Недостатки

  1. Ограниченная новизна: В основном применение и сравнение существующих методов, отсутствие фундаментальных инноваций
  2. Ограниченный диапазон параметров: Отсутствие систематического исследования влияния различных комбинаций параметров на результаты
  3. Трёхмерное расширение: Ограничение одномерным уравнением КдФ без рассмотрения многомерных обобщений
  4. Практические приложения: Отсутствие количественного сравнения с реальными физическими системами

Влияние

  1. Образовательная ценность: Предоставляет хороший пример для изучения теории солитонов и численных методов
  2. Методологический справочник: Служит справочной базой для численного решения аналогичных нелинейных уравнений в частных производных
  3. Фундаментальные исследования: Создаёт основу для исследования более сложных солитонных систем

Области применения

  1. Динамика мелководных волн: Явления уединённых волн в океанах и реках
  2. Оптические солитоны: Распространение импульсов в нелинейной оптике
  3. Физика плазмы: Структуры уединённых волн в плазме
  4. Биологические системы: Явления биологических уединённых волн, такие как проведение нервных импульсов

Библиография

Статья цитирует 12 важных источников, охватывающих исторические развитие солитонов, математическую теорию, численные методы и физические приложения, обеспечивая прочную теоретическую основу для исследования.


Общая оценка: Это добротная работа по вычислительной физике, систематически исследующая численные методы решения солитонов в уравнении КдФ. Хотя инновационность методов относительно ограничена, работа демонстрирует высокий академический уровень в численной реализации, анализе ошибок и физическом понимании, обладая хорошей образовательной и справочной ценностью.